Note: Version v201811 will be sunset soon. All users of those versions must migrate to a newer one.

type HlsSettings (v201911)

LiveStream settings that are specific to the HTTP live streaming (HLS) protocol.


Namespace
https://www.google.com/apis/ads/publisher/v201911

Field

playlistType

PlaylistType

Indicates the type of the playlist associated with this live stream. The playlist type is analagous to the EXT-X-PLAYLIST-TYPE HLS tag. This field is optional and will default to PlaylistType.LIVE.


Enumerations
EVENT
The playlist is an event, which means that media segments can only be added to the end of the playlist. This allows viewers to scrub back to the beginning of the playlist.
LIVE
The playlist is a live stream and there are no restrictions on whether media segments can be removed from the beginning of the playlist.
UNKNOWN
The value returned if the actual value is not exposed by the requested API version.

masterPlaylistSettings

MasterPlaylistSettings

The settings for the master playlist. This field is optional and if it is not set will default to a MasterPlaylistSettings with a refresh type of RefreshType.AUTOMATIC.